This study focuses on dash out behaviors of pedestrians, which is one of the most unsafe behaviors with the object of traffic safety. Since passengers’ fatalities of automobiles have been decreased remarkably thanks to passive safety technology and preventive safety technology, it is desired to reduce the pedestrian fatalities for the future. For this reason, this study sets its final goal to develop an active safety technology to prevent pedestrian accidents. In this study, we focused on the near-crash incident scene with a car by dash out behaviors of pedestrians. Therefore, the dash out behaviors of pedestrians are first extracted from near-crash incident database and then analyzed the feature of dash out behaviors of pedestrians quantitatively. Next, a mathematical model expressing dash out behaviors is proposed based on the analysis results. As a result, it is confirmed that the pedestrian model reproduces the behavior of the pedestrian, capturing the feature of the behavior of the real pedestrian.
